Job description

Help ensure that the provision of financial information by public and large private companies complies with relevant reporting requirements.

Client Details

This regulator sets UK standards for accounting, auditing and actuarial work, and monitors and takes action to promote the quality of corporate reporting and operate independent enforcement arrangements for accountants.

Description

  • Performing technical reviews of companies' annual reports and accounts and, in consultation with more experienced colleagues, deciding whether there is possible material non-compliance with relevant reporting requirements that should be raised with the company.
  • Analysing company responses, undertaking additional research as necessary, and recommending proportionate regulatory action for discussion with and decision by the Technical Director/Case Directors, with input from Senior Advisors as necessary.
  • Preparing initial and subsequent formal correspondence to companies for review.
  • Preparing Case Summaries on cases for publication.
  • Participating actively in meetings with companies.
  • Maintaining and developing technical knowledge and understanding of accounting standards, the Companies Act and other relevant reporting requirements.
